Antya 3.140 ## Text > māthā muḍi' eka-vastre rahila sei ghare > rātri-dine tina-lakṣa nāma grahaṇa kare ## Synonyms *māthā* *muḍi'*—shaving her head; *eka*-*vastre*—wearing one cloth; *rahila*—remained; *sei* *ghare*—in that room; *rātri*-*dine*—throughout the entire day and night; *tina*-*lakṣa*—300,000; *nāma*—holy names; *grahaṇa* *kare*—chants. ## Translation **The prostitute shaved her head clean in accordance with Vaiṣṇava principles and stayed in that room wearing only one cloth. Following in the footsteps of her spiritual master, she began chanting the Hare Kṛṣṇa mahā-mantra 300,000 times a day. She chanted throughout the entire day and night.**
